John K. Hong and Joseph K. Hong : http://seattleweddingphotographer.net/johnjosephphotography.htm

Born and raised in Korea, we were heavily influenced by our father who was a photojournalist and an owner of a fine-art gallery. We were both educated at the University of Washington studying anything but photography. John graduated with degrees of Microbiology and Economics while Joey graduated with Cell & Molecular Biology and Art History.

Medicine was our initial career pathway, but after photographing our first wedding, we redirected our focus towards our passion for wedding photography. We are now full-time wedding photographers in a never-ending pursuit of perfection in wedding photojournalism.

Our wedding photographs have won numerous awards from the Wedding Photojournalist Association (WPJA) and have been highlighted in multiple publications. Collectively and individually, John and Joseph are ranked among the top in the nation with Joseph being named the 2003 Portrait Photographer of the Year by WPJA. Bradley Hanson : http://seattleweddingphotographer.net/bradleyhansonphotography.htm

Since receiving a Voigtlander camera as a gift at the age of 10, I’ve been fascinated with the art of photography. When I first saw a print come to life in the developer tray, I knew I would be a photographer. I am fortunate to earn a living doing what I truly love. I have devoted my life to exploring and improving my skills as a photographer and continue to do so day after day. I find art in the beauty and geometry of everyday life, never leaving the house without my camera. Particularly with live music and weddings, I approach photography with the belief that the reality of each moment is the ultimate beauty, and that it's these fleeting moments that are the most valuable to my clients.

My wedding work is often described as wedding photojournalism or documentary style. Although I am a Seattle area wedding and music photographer, I regularly travel for weddings, and have been commissioned to photograph weddings all over the world.

My work has been featured in ad campaigns for Amazon.com and Ericsson mobile phones, album cover art for Pete Droge, Downpilot, Sugartown, Brother Sun Sister Moon, Visqueen and Broadcast Oblivion. Music and editorial photojournalism has been featured in local and national magazines, including Seattle Weekly, The Stranger, Photo District News (PDN), ROCKRGRL, The Big Takeover, Three Imaginary Girls, Washington Free Press, Local Planet, Seattle Bride, The Knot, Conde Nast's Brides Magazine, Wedding Pages Magazine, Wedding Expo and Bravo's promotional literature.

I've recently been named one of the nation's top wedding photographers by PDN magazine and the Wedding Photojournalist Association.

Daniel Sheehan : http://seattleweddingphotographer.net/danielsheehanphotography.htm

Pulitzer Prize-winning commercial and editorial photographer Daniel Sheehan has captured images for some of the most respected corporations and publications the world over.

Represented internationally by Getty Images in New York City, Sheehan has completed corporate assignments for Amazon.com, Alliance Capital, Encompass, Getty Images, Intracorp, Microsoft, Starbucks, TIAA-CREF and Unisys Corporation.

In the editorial arena, Sheehan regularly accepts assignments from such publications as Newsweek, Business Week, Forbes, U.S. News and World Report, People Magazine, The New York Times and The Washington Post.

Worldwide, Sheehan has covered such stories as the bombing of the World Trade Center in 1993, the breakup of the Soviet Union and a famine in Ethiopia. He also covered the fashion collections in Milan, London & Paris and a number of Super Bowls. His work has been recognized with awards from the Society of the Silurians, the Florida and New York State Associated Press Associations and the National Press Photographers Association.

For ten years until 1995, Sheehan worked at New York Newsday. In 1989, he was nominated for the Pulitzer Prize for his photographs of war in Afghanistan and a devastating earthquake in Armenia. He and several colleagues were honored when they won the 1992 Pulitzer Prize for local news for their coverage of the fatal crash of a New York City subway.

Music has been one of Sheehan's longtime favorite subjects and he regularly photographs some of the most interesting jazz musicians on the Seattle scene every month for Earshot Jazz magazine.

For the past few years he has accepted a limited number of commissions to document wedding celebrations. He is planning to publish a selection of these in a forthcoming book on weddings.

He lives with his wife Jana and daughters Ema and Claire in a Craftsman style bungalow in Seattle, Washington.
